Avelumab and Whole-Brain Radiation Therapy in Treating Patients with Leptomeningeal Disease
This phase Ib trial studies side effects of avelumab when given together with whole-brain radiation therapy in treating patients with leptomeningeal disease. Immunotherapy with monoclonal antibodies, such as avelumab may help the body’s immune system attack the cancer, and may interfere with the ability of tumor cells to grow and spread. Whole-brain radiation therapy uses high energy x-rays to kill tumor cells and shrink tumors. Giving avelumab and radiation therapy may work better in treating patients with leptomeningeal disease.

PRIMARY OBJECTIVES:
I. Safety of study intervention.
II. Exploratory analysis of survival rate.
SECONDARY OBJECTIVE:
I. To gather preliminary data regarding clinical outcomes related to the study therapy.
OUTLINE:
Patients receive avelumab intravenously (IV) over 60 minutes once every 2 weeks of each cycle. Treatment repeats every 56 days for up to 5 cycles in the absence of disease progression or unacceptable toxicity. Patients may receive avelumab beyond 5 cycles if deriving benefit from treatment per physician discretion. Patients also undergo whole-brain radiation therapy over 10 fractions for 2 weeks.
After completion of study treatment, patients are followed up at 1 month, at 8 and 16 weeks, and then every 12 weeks thereafter.
